NHS fall short in state championship;
Undefeated in regular season
By MCKENNA SIMMONSNews Sports Writer The Northview Chiefs wrapped up their previously undefeated season with a loss in the Florida 1R State Championship last Saturday, December 10, in Tallahassee against the Hawthorne Hornets. Although the Chiefs did fall short of the state title, they were the first undefeated team in Northview’s history during their regular season with a record of 10-0, and their final record being 13-1.
